Is a 1080ti still good in 2023?
The N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1080 Ti is a powerful graphics card that was released in 2017. Since then, there have been many advancements in graphics technology, and it’s natural to wonder whether the GTX 1080 Ti is still a good option in 2023. In this article, we’ll explore the current state of the GTX 1080 Ti and provide an answer to this question.
Performance
The GTX 1080 Ti is still a capable graphics card, and it can handle many modern games at high settings. It can deliver smooth frame rates at 1080p and 1440p resolutions, making it a good option for those who play games at these resolutions. However, when it comes to 4K gaming, the GTX 1080 Ti may struggle to deliver high frame rates, especially in demanding games.
Comparison to newer GPUs
The GTX 1080 Ti is no longer the top-of-the-line graphics card, and there are many newer GPUs that offer better performance. For example, the N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3060 and RTX 3070 offer significant improvements in performance and features like ray tracing and DLSS (deep learning super sampling). If you’re looking for the best gaming experience, a newer GPU like the RTX 3060 or RTX 3070 may be a better option.
Gaming benchmarks
Here are some gaming benchmarks for the GTX 1080 Ti:
| Game | Resolution | Settings | FPS (GTX 1080 Ti)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fortnite | 1080p | High | 120-150 |
| Fortnite | 1440p | High | 90-120 |
| Fortnite | 4K | High | 40-60 |
| Assassin’s Creed Odyssey | 1080p | High | 60-80 |
| Assassin’s Creed Odyssey | 1440p | High | 40-60 |
| Assassin’s Creed Odyssey | 4K | High | 20-30 |
